What makes painters and decorators in Llanelli different?

Llanelli sits on the Loughor Estuary in one of the wetter parts of Wales, and that shapes decorating work here in ways that don't apply to most inland towns.

The older housing stock brings its own demands too - solid-wall construction, lime plaster, and surfaces that need understanding before anything is applied to them.

Here's what shapes painting and decorating in Llanelli:

High rainfall and estuary humidity:

Llanelli receives over 1,200mm of rain a year, and the proximity to the estuary keeps humidity levels consistently higher than in inland areas. On exteriors, coatings that aren't right for wet climates fail faster here. On interiors, older solid-wall properties can see condensation forming on cold wall surfaces in winter, leading to damp patches that need treating before any decorating can hold.

Solid-wall Victorian terraces and lime plaster:

The Victorian terraces that fill much of central Llanelli are solid brick or stone with no cavity. Many still have original lime plaster internally, which is vapour-permeable and needs compatible materials.

Applying standard vinyl emulsions over old lime plaster without proper preparation leads to adhesion failure - a decorator who knows these properties handles this correctly from the start.

Pebbledash and rendered exteriors:

Properties in Dafen, Bryn, and the interwar streets around Gorseinon Road frequently have pebbledash or rendered walls. These surfaces need careful preparation before painting - any loose render or damp ingress needs addressing first, not painted over. Breathable paint systems on these walls matter more in Llanelli's climate than in drier parts of the country.

New builds and modern developments:

The growing Pentre Awel development and newer housing around Llanelli Waterside need completely different products and approaches to the older terrace stock a few streets away. A good local decorator moves between both without needing the difference explained.

What types of services are offered by local painters and decorators in Llanelli?

Llanelli decorators cover a wide range of interior and exterior jobs. Whether you need a single room freshened up, the outside of the house repainted before the Welsh winter arrives, or a full interior redecoration, there's no shortage of painters and decorators working across your postcode who can take it on.

The most common painting and decorating services in Llanelli:

  • Interior painting and decoration: Walls, ceilings, and woodwork throughout - from a single room to a full property. Surface preparation on older Llanelli properties takes more care than on modern homes, particularly where lime plaster or damp patches are involved.

  • Exterior painting: Rendered walls, pebbledash, masonry, soffits, fascias, and external woodwork. In Llanelli's wet climate, product choice matters, breathable and weather-resistant coatings last considerably longer than standard masonry paint on exposed Welsh properties.

  • Wallpapering: Feature walls and full room wallpapering across both period and modern properties. Older walls often need lining first, and a decorator who skips this step on a rough or variable surface will produce a result that shows it.

  • Damp preparation: Treating affected surfaces with the right primers and breathable systems before decorating is a practical first step on many older Llanelli properties. Many local decorators are well practised in this given how common the issue is across the town's Victorian housing.

  • Exterior woodwork: Window frames, sills, fascias, and doors take a beating in Llanelli's rainfall. Proper preparation, back to bare wood where necessary, correct priming, and a durable top coat, makes the difference between a finish that holds and one that's peeling by the following winter.

What are the day rates of painters and decorators in Llanelli?

Llanelli is in West Wales, where labour costs are noticeably lower than in South East England and most English cities. Decorating here is good value, though material costs have risen in recent years alongside everywhere else.

Most Llanelli painters and decorators charge a day rate of £140-£220 per day, with rates varying depending on the type of work and the decorator's experience.

Here's a quick cost breakdown for common decorating jobs in Llanelli:

  • Single room repaint (walls and ceiling): £120-£280 depending on room size and surface condition.
  • Full interior redecoration of a three-bedroom terrace: £800-£2,000 depending on the number of rooms and preparation required.
  • Exterior repaint of a mid-terrace: £350-£800+ depending on surface type, condition, and access.
  • Wallpapering (per room): £130-£350 for most rooms.
  • Exterior woodwork (fascias, soffits, window frames): £300-£600 for a typical mid-terrace.

Preparation on Llanelli's older solid-wall properties can account for a large share of the overall cost. A quote that seems low but skips proper prep will often cost more in the long run when the finish fails ahead of schedule.

What to ask Llanelli painters and decorators before hiring?

Llanelli properties come with their own set of considerations. These are the questions worth asking before any work starts.

Can I see photos of your previous work?

A portfolio is the most useful thing you can look at before committing. For an older Llanelli terrace, check whether they've worked on similar properties, lime plaster, solid walls, damp patches, not just modern homes where the surfaces are more straightforward.

How do you deal with damp patches before painting?

Worth asking directly on any older Llanelli property. Painting over a damp patch without treating the cause leads to the problem coming back through the new finish. Ask what their process is, and whether they'd recommend getting a damp surveyor involved if the issue looks more than surface-level.

What products do you use for exterior work?

In Llanelli's wet climate, product choice matters more than in drier areas. Ask whether they use breathable or silicone-modified coatings for exterior masonry and render, and what priming and sealing process they follow. Standard masonry paint without proper preparation won't hold up well here.

What's included in the preparation?

Filling, sanding, and priming are the foundation of any good decorating job - and on older Llanelli properties they take longer than on modern homes. A quote that's clear about what preparation is included is far more useful than a headline figure that leaves this ambiguous.

Can you provide a written quote before you start?

Straightforward, but important. A written quote that sets out the scope of work, materials, and total cost means both sides are clear on what's been agreed, and gives you something to refer back to if anything changes during the job.

FAQ: Common questions about painters and decorators in Llanelli

How often does exterior paintwork need redoing in Llanelli?

More frequently than in a drier, inland town. On a well-prepared Llanelli property in a sheltered position, exterior paintwork should last six to eight years.

On exposed elevations or properties close to the estuary, the combination of rainfall, humidity, and wind can shorten that to four to six years. Using breathable, weather-resistant products from the start is the single most effective way to extend the interval.

Why does paint keep peeling on my Llanelli property?

Usually a preparation or materials issue, made worse by moisture. On older solid-wall terraces, interior peeling is often caused by condensation, the wall surface drops below the dew point and moisture condenses on it.

Externally, it usually means a non-breathable product was applied over a vapour-permeable wall, trapping moisture behind the coating. You can browse photos of how other Llanelli homeowners have dealt with similar issues on MyBuilder.

Do I need planning permission to repaint the outside of my Llanelli home?

For most properties, no. But if your home is listed or sits within a conservation area, external alterations including painting may need consent from Carmarthenshire County Council.

How long does a full interior redecoration take in Llanelli?

A three-bedroom terrace, all rooms, hallway, and woodwork, typically takes four to seven working days depending on the surface condition.

Older properties with softer or more variable plaster will need extra time for preparation before painting can start. The preparation phase is the part most worth doing properly.

Can Llanelli decorators advise on the right products for an older property?

A good local decorator will, and it's worth asking specifically. The products that perform best on Llanelli's solid-wall Victorian stock are not the same as those sold at mainstream DIY retailers.

Breathable emulsions, lime-compatible primers, and vapour-open finishes make a real difference on these properties, and a decorator who regularly works across Carmarthenshire's older housing will know why.
